Elfin: No Large Leap Expected for Wizards This Season

Over the last four seasons the Wizards have been the worst team in the Eastern Conference, and with John Wall and Nene out for the first month of the season, fans probably won’t recognize any major improvement to start the season.

Crawford Goes Off As Wiz End Streak

Washington, DC-The Wizards ended their six game losing streak as Jordan Crawford’s game high 31 points led the Wiz to a 101-98 win over the Cleveland Cavaliers.

David Elfin On Sports: Improvement Key For Wizards In Short Season

The NBA lockout is over and the Wizards will tip the day after Christmas against the Nets. Wizards fans can take heart from the fact that the abbreviated 66-game schedule makes it difficult for Washington to lose 50 games for a fourth straight season.
